单项选择题
有如下程序:
#include<iostream>using namespace std;class test{private: int a;public: test(){cout<<"constructor"<<endl;} test(int a){cout<<a<<endl;} test(const test&_test) { a=_test.a; cout<<"copy constructor"<<en+dl; } ~test(){cout<<"destructor"<<endl;}};int main(){ test A(3); rerun 0;}
运行时输出的结果是()。
A.3
B.constructor destructor
C.copy constructor destructor
D.3 destructor